Certified ScrumMaster (CSM)

The CSM certification, offered by Scrum Alliance, focuses on Scrum methodology. It is ideal for those new to Agile and Scrum. The course covers roles, events, and artifacts in Scrum, preparing you to facilitate Agile teams effectively.

PMI-Agile Certified Practitioner (PMI-ACP)

Offered by the Project Management Institute, PMI-ACP covers a broad range of Agile methodologies, including Scrum, Kanban, Lean, and more. It is suitable for experienced project managers seeking a comprehensive Agile credential.

SAFe Program Consultant (SPC)

The SAFe certification is designed for those interested in implementing Agile at an enterprise level. It focuses on the Scaled Agile Framework (SAFe), enabling organizations to coordinate multiple Agile teams.

Disciplined Agile Scrum Master (DASM)

The DASM certification, from Disciplined Agile, emphasizes a flexible, hybrid approach to Agile. It is ideal for those looking to adapt Agile practices to various project environments.

Which Certification Is Best for You?

The best Agile certification depends on your experience, career goals, and the scope of projects you wish to manage. Beginners may prefer the CSM, while experienced project managers might opt for PMI-ACP or SAFe certifications. Consider your industry and the Agile frameworks used there to choose the most relevant credential.
